Final Fantasy XIII-2 is getting ready to be released on the P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360 early next year, so a brand new video comparison between the two versions of the Japanese role-playing game has just appeared on the web.

While Final Fantasy XIII-2 is set to appear in North America and Europe at the end of January and beginning of February, the game has already been released in Japan.

As such, a blog from that country has already put up a video comparison between the two versions of Square Enix’s JRPG, in order to see which is the superior one.

As you can see in the video above, however, the differences in quality are negligible, although you can see, thanks to the graphs below the actual gameplay footage, that the PS3 edition of the game has a slightly sharper framerate than the Xbox 360 one.
